Money-saving tip: Make your own buttermilk

When it comes to saving money, no amount is too small. When you find a money saving tip that works for you, run with it! All those little savings add up.

Today’s tip is making your own buttermilk for your recipes!

Add 1 Tbsp lemon juice or vinegar to 1 cup milk and let it sit for a few minutes.  Stir and use!

This is great for anyone that doesn’t use buttermilk very often.  I have two recipes that I need buttermilk for – biscuits and Salmon Patties and I don’t make either one enough to justify keeping buttermilk on hand.  Especially since each recipe only calls for  a few tablespoons!
